NSCN-IM accepts 5-point resolution for peace

Dimapur, June 28 (MExN): The NSCN-IM has also accepted the five-point resolution of the joint forum of Nagaland GBs Federation and Nagaland DBs Association aimed at restoring peace and cessation of bloodshed. The NSCN-K had also accepted the same earlier. The joint forum shall be working out a follow-up action after completing its second round of talks as scheduled. 

Appreciating the NSCN-IM leadership for reciprocating the call for peace, a note from the GBs’ president K Vikuto Zhimomi stated that the move has opened a new era of peace in the history of the Nagas’ socio-political existence. The Nagas should raise their “big voice” to appreciate the top leadership of the factions “for delivering to us goods of peace instead of bloodshed that have been delivered to Nagas before.”  

The joint forum also expressed high expectation that the FGN would also uphold the declaration of non-violence made to the forum during the first round of talks. The forum will be having two rounds of talks with the FGN, June 29 and the 30th, for ‘reaffirmation and confirmation of their gentlemen declaration of non-violence policy towards peace,’ it was informed. Cadres of the groups are appealed to adhere strictly to the five point resolution.
